The doctor aboard the Acheron was actually the captain and Aubrey realises this when Maturin tells him the Acheron's doctor died months ago. Realising the French captain is still alive, Aubrey fives orders to beat to quarters to stop the Acheron's captain before all hell breaks loose. While the crew assumes battle, Aubrey and Maturin play some Boccherini showing their love of music.

Hitchcock was the master of long takes. One of the longest was in The Rope. This film also falls into the category of a 'rug' film, meaning that the majority of the film took place inside, there were very few exterior scenes. Other long takes were in Vertigo, Marnie, Rear Window and The Birds, just to name a few.

Master and Commander: Far Side of the World
The only work of Luigi Boccherini that is used in the movie Master and Commander is "Passacalle". It is used in the last scene of the movie and involves mostly strumming of a violin and a cello.
